I disabled the Seekerbot (& How-to)
I actually really like the idea of the Seekerbot, a giant boss-like entity that is looking for any unathorized activity on the planet and kills you on sight. Sounds kinda cool tbh. Reminds me of the Patrol Helicopter in Rust, my favorite part of that trainwreck of a game.
Then why disable it? Because the mf spawns every 10mins and spends 10mins slowly scanning the roads. It's annoying and hinders my play experience. I wouldn't mind if it spawned like every hour or so.
Also, making it indestructible is just lame. Imagine if we Could actually take it down with a strong enough tank. even if it takes a thousand spuds. It could be a very late endgame thing to do. Bonus points if killing it disables it for a few days and drops loot.
But anyway, how did you do it?
It's suprisingly easy. All you have to do is go to your Scrap Mechanic install folder: [steamapps\common\Scrap Mechanic\Survival\Scripts\game\characters] find the file called "ScannerbotCharacter.lua" and rename it to something else. That's it.
THIS MIGHT DAMAGE THE GAME PLEASE BACKUP YOUR WORLD(S)
Also the file could be restored with any future updates. Just rename it again.
Shout out to the steam forums commenter that explained how to do this!
TL;DR: Find "ScannerbotCharacter.lua" and rename it. (Backup your world first!)

The true weight of SM blocks
The ice block is the only block that I've found that has a real-world contra-part which means that you can calculate the weight units that SM uses.
Here's my math:
according to SM developers one in game tile is 64x64 meters and one tile is 256x256 blocks so that mean that one block is 25 cm^3 big
the weight of ice is around 0.9167 grams per cm^3
therefor: 25^3 * 0.9167 = 14323.4375
and divided by the total units: 14323.4375 / 3 = 4774.479166667
and converted to kilograms: 4774.479166667 / 1000 = 4.77
so in conclusion one SM weight unit around 4.77 kilograms
its been a while since i was in school so correct me if my math is wrong!
